I like Wilson MT 8144's "Mulloway" model......rated at 15 to 20 kg...........have 2 of them,1 for spinner (Penn 9500 ss......USA built) and 1 for o/head (ABU 10 000)......both running 30lb mono........I prefer 1 piece,but my opinion only.....available in 2 piece as well though.They are an "old school" rod.......nothing "fancy",just ballsy and functional and get the job done.........around the $170 to $200 mark.Hope that gives you a start anyway
